Understanding the Application
According to Mike Johnson, a hydraulic systems engineer with over 15 years of experience, the first step in selecting replacement hydraulic cylinders is understanding the application's requirements. "Different applications can demand cylinders with varying sizes, stroke lengths, and force requirements," he explains. "Always analyze how the cylinder will be used, including the load it will lift and the environment in which it operates." This insight helps narrow down your options significantly.
Material and Durability
Another crucial factor is the material of the hydraulic cylinder. Sarah Lee, a materials engineer, emphasizes the importance of durability in hydraulic components. "Cylinders made from quality materials, like high-strength steel or hard-coated aluminum, are more resistant to wear and corrosion," she notes. "This increases the lifespan of the cylinder and reduces the frequency of replacements." Choosing the right material can thus save costs and downtime in the long run.
Compatibility and Sizing
Compatibility is paramount when it comes to replacing hydraulic cylinders. Tom Garcia, a maintenance manager at a manufacturing plant, advises, "Always check the dimensions and specifications of the existing cylinder. Ensure that the replacement hydraulic cylinder has the same bore diameter, stroke length, and mounting style." Ensuring compatibility will reduce installation issues and improve overall performance.
Seal Types and Maintenance
Understanding the seal types within hydraulic cylinders is essential for longevity. Emily Chen, a hydraulic systems consultant, states, "Different seals are designed for different types of fluids and pressures. Selecting the appropriate seal type can prevent leaks and ensure efficient operation." Regular maintenance, she adds, is vital to prolong the life of your hydraulic system, emphasizing that a quality replacement hydraulic cylinder can significantly ease maintenance requirements.
